Kyle Calder

Kyle Calder , born the January 5th 1979 with Mannville with the Canada, is a professional player of Hockey evolving/moving with the Red Wings de Détroit in National league of hockey.

Chosen in 130e position, that is to say with the 5th turn, of the draft 1997 by the Blackhawks of Chicago after a brilliant career in WHL, it will play in the Illinois during six seasons before being exchanged with the Flyers of Philadelphia at the beginning of the season 2006-2007 against Michal Handzus.

During this same season and to the deadline of the transfers, it will belong to a triangular exchange between Phialdelphie, Chicago and Detroit. Calder goes back to Chicago in exchange of Lasse Kukkonen before signing immediately with the Red Wings de Détroit in exchange of Jason Williams.
